What is the cost of a special recall election?

0

According to information received from California’s counties, the current estimated county cost of conducting the October 7, 2003 statewide special election is between $42 million and $55 million. In addition, the state will incur costs of approximately $11 million to provide California’s 15.3 million registered voters with the state voter information guide. Therefore, the total estimated cost of the October 7, 2003, statewide special election is $53 million to $66 million.* (*The estimated cost of the October 7, 2003 statewide special election is based on data supplied by California’s 58 counties. Counties revised earlier cost estimates to reflect increased costs due to: • No consolidation of the October 7, 2003 statewide special election with the existing local elections scheduled for November 4, 2003.
